Social Media Marketing Campaign for Non-Profit Environmental Initiative: 2024 Spring GoByBike Week

GoByBike BC Society (GBBBC) runs the GoByBike Week (GBBW) campaigns in British Columbia, Canada. The 2024 Spring GBBW campaign starts in March 2024. The goals of the campaign are to: encourage people to register (free) and try using a bicycle for transportation as much as possible during Spring GBBW, which runs June 3-9, 2024;encourage people to log ALL their bike rides online in our LogMyRide Web App to see how their kilometers biked convert to kilograms of greenhouse gases saved.The LogMyRide Web App converts kilometres biked to kilograms of greenhouse gases saved to show people how riding a bike instead of driving a motor vehicle can help the environment. The main goals for this project are to use GBBBC's social media channels and online advertising to help us achieve our goal of 44,000 registered participants, 209,000 bike rides logged, 1,452,000 km's logged, 314,789 kg's of greenhouse gases saved. Graphic templates will be provided. Content creation is required. Basic Canva skills to edit graphic templates are required.

BC's Winter GoByBike Week Social Media & Digital Marketing Campaign

GoByBike BC Society (GBBBC) runs the GoByBike Week (GBBW) campaigns in British Columbia, Canada. The 2023 Winter GBBW campaign starts in January 2023. The goals of the campaign are to: encourage people to register/attend a free Winter Cycling Webinar during the week of Jan 30 - Feb 5 to learn about safe cycling in the winter; encourage people to register (free) and try going for a bike ride during WinterGBBW which runs Feb 6-12;encourage people to log their bike rides online in our LogMyRide Web App.The LogMyRide Web App converts kilometers biked to kilograms of greenhouse gases saved to show people how riding a bike instead of driving a motor vehicle can help the environment. The main goals for this project are to use GBBBC's social media channels and online advertising to help us achieve our goal of 3,010 registered participants, 7,500 bike rides logged, 110,000 km's logged, 25,000 kg's of greenhouse gases saved. Graphic templates will be provided. Content creation is required.
